Product Overview
The WOODWARD 9907-838 is a Power Supply Module designed and manufactured by Woodward, a global leader in control solutions for industrial engines, turbines, and other prime movers. This specific module forms a critical component within Woodward’s NetCon or related networked control system families, which are extensively used for governing and managing reciprocating engines and compressors in demanding applications. The primary function of the 9907-838 is to provide stable, regulated, and isolated DC power to the various electronic cards and components within a control system rack or enclosure. It ensures that sensitive control logic processors, I/O modules, and communication interfaces receive clean and reliable power, which is fundamental for the accurate and dependable operation of the entire control system, especially in environments susceptible to electrical noise and voltage fluctuations.
As an integral part of a modular control system architecture, the 9907-838 is engineered to meet the stringent power quality requirements of industrial control applications. It typically converts incoming AC mains voltage (e.g., 120/240V AC) or a DC input into one or more isolated DC output voltages (commonly +5V, ±15V, +24V) required by the system’s digital and analog circuits. The module incorporates protection features such as over-voltage, over-current, and short-circuit protection to safeguard both the power supply itself and the downstream control electronics. Installing a genuine and properly specified WOODWARD 9907-838 power supply is a fundamental step in building a robust and failure-resistant control system, as power integrity is the cornerstone upon which all complex control and monitoring functions rely.

Main Features and Advantages
The WOODWARD 9907-838 power supply module is engineered to deliver exceptional reliability, clean power, and robust protection, forming the stable foundation required for critical engine and turbine control systems.
High Reliability and Industrial Robustness: Designed for 24/7 operation in harsh industrial and oil & gas environments, the 9907-838 utilizes high-quality components and conservative design margins. It is built to withstand temperature variations, vibration, and electrical noise commonly found near large engines and generators. This rugged construction ensures long-term, maintenance-free operation, which is paramount for applications where unscheduled downtime can lead to significant operational and financial losses.
Comprehensive Protection and Noise Immunity: The module incorporates multiple layers of protection to ensure system safety and integrity. Features like over-voltage, over-current, and short-circuit protection actively safeguard the downstream sensitive control cards from damage due to input transients or load faults. Furthermore, the use of transformer isolation and advanced filtering techniques in the 9907-838 provides excellent noise immunity, preventing electrical disturbances on the input side or between different output rails from corrupting the delicate analog and digital signals within the control system. This results in more stable and accurate control performance.
Seamless System Integration and Diagnostics: As a genuine Woodward component, the 9907-838 is designed for plug-and-play compatibility within designated Woodward control system racks or enclosures. It fits mechanically and electrically without modification. Many versions also provide status indicators (LEDs) for power good, fault conditions, or load status, offering immediate visual diagnostics. This ease of integration and built-in health monitoring simplifies system assembly, commissioning, and troubleshooting, reducing overall project time and lifecycle costs.
Application Fields
The WOODWARD 9907-838 power supply module is an essential component in control systems across industries where reliable prime mover control is critical.
In Oil & Gas Production, it powers the electronic governing and protection systems for natural gas compressor engines and generator sets used on offshore platforms and pipeline stations. The clean and reliable power from the 9907-838 is vital for ensuring precise speed control and safe operation in these remote and critical applications. In Power Generation, particularly for distributed generation and standby power, it is used within control panels for diesel and gas-fired generator sets, providing stable power for the governor, synchronizer, and protection modules.
Furthermore, in the Marine industry, it supplies power to the control systems of ship propulsion engines and auxiliary generator sets. In Industrial Manufacturing, it is found in control systems for large diesel or gas engines driving pumps, compressors, and mechanical drives. Essentially, the WOODWARD 9907-838 is deployed in any application utilizing a Woodward NetCon or similar control system for reciprocating engines or turbines, wherever a dedicated, high-integrity power source is required to ensure the control system’s continuous and fault-free operation.
